Lionel Messi hits 300 to lead Barcelona to comeback win at Granada

La Liga
Granada CF 1         Ighalo 26

Barcelona     2         Messi 50,    Messi 73

Lionel Messi scored his 300th and 301st career goals for Barcelona and extended his record scoring run to 14 league games in a 2-1 comeback win at Granada on Saturday, four days before the Champions League last-16 match at Milan.

Messi pounced on a rebound of Cesc Fábregas's strike five minutes after half-time to cancel out Odion Ighalo's opener that had come against the run of play in the 26th minute.

The Argentina striker then hit the winner in the 73rd minute with a brilliantly struck free-kick to take his season's tally to 37.

Despite the result, Granada confirmed their revival under their new coach, Lucas Alcaraz. But even the minnows' best efforts were not enough against Barcelona's all-time leading scorer who again proved impossible to stop.

It was Barcelona's first win in three away matches. They stayed on course to reclaim the league title with their 21st win in 24 matches. They lead Atlético Madrid by 15 points and Real Madrid by 19 before their games on Sunday.

With Wednesday's game at Milan in mind, Barcelona rested Andrés Iniesta and Carles Puyol, while Xavi and David Villa were both unavailable.

Barcelona dictated play from the start but lacked a goal threat, with Alexis Sánchez particularly indecisive, before Ighalo put Granada ahead. After Alexis was again hesitant to shoot, Granada's Carlos Aranda launched a counterattack and lobbed a cross to the far post that Manuel "Nolito" Agudo knocked down for Ighalo to push over the goalline and ignite the Los Carmenes Stadium crowd.

Messi tried to revive Barcelona, first by floating a free-kick into the arms of Antonio "Tono" Rodriguez. Thiago Alcantara followed by setting up Messi with a deft side-footed pass, only for Tono to block his close-range attempt.

After failing to weave their way through Granada's packed defence in the first half, Barcelona turned to long strikes.

Fábregas surprised Tono with a bouncing shot that the veteran keeper tamely batted down in front of his goal, letting Messi rush in to drive it home.

Granada wilted after the equaliser and Barcelona sent on Iniesta to press home their advantage.

Pedro Rodriguez hit the post with another long-distance effort in the 66th minute before Messi swerved an unstoppable left-footed free-kick just over the wall that bent Tono's right hand back and left him kneeling on the turf with a stunned look on his face.

Granada gathered themselves for one last effort in the dying minutes, and goalkeeper Victor Valdés had to step up to deflect substitute Yacine Brahimi's shot into the side netting in stoppage time.
